Very Directory » Listing Details
ID:2909
Category:Computers and Internet: Internet: Internet Marketing
Preview:
Internet Marketing thumbnails
Title: Internet Marketing - http://www.optillion.co.uk
Description:Optillion Internet Marketing provides professional search engine optimisation, search engine marketing and website promotion solutions for UK focused businesses.
Link Owner:Gavin Walker
Date Added:May 28, 2010 02:22:18 PM
Number Hits:0
Pagerank:
PR: 2
Alexa:6015418
Update:
Alexa Traffic:Internet Marketing alexa traffic analysis